March 16, COVID-19 and SRA recommendation to NOT train together
Dear SRA Member,
In light of today's announcements with the closure of all schools, the closure of recreation and leisure facilities, libraries and many non essential service providers it is imperative that SRA also contribute to preventing the spread of COVID-19.
All citizens are to increase social distancing and to diligently participate in the prevention of the spread of COVID-19. As such, we have made the decision to remain proactive in keeping our rowers and their families safe.
It is our recommendation that rowers not train together at gyms or club facilities, effective immediately.
We further advise that our coaches will be developing training modules designed for individual use in your own homes. These will be sent out through a newsletter format to our members commencing in the next few days.
Additional updates will be posted as circumstances change. Be safe.
